Communication systems engineering is the design, development and maintenance of technology for communications, ranging from telephones to Internet systems. In order to be successful in the field, you'll first need to discern the needs of the organization for which systems are being developed. You'll then need to ensure that all components of ...

Electronic engineering is a sub-discipline of electrical engineering which emerged in the early 20th century and is distinguished by the additional use of active components such as semiconductor devices to amplify and control electric current flow. Previously electrical engineering only used passive devices such as ...

Apr 29, 2021 · Communication: If you've ever used a telephone, watched television, or Skyped a friend, you've used a product that was designed by a communication engineer. Any task that involves the electronic transfer of information from one place to another falls into this electrical engineering specialty.

A periodic signal is a signal which keeps repeating its pattern after a minimum fixed time. That time is known as Time period ‘T’ of that signal. The periodic signal does not change if it is time-shifted by any multiple of the Time period “T”.
